1. Optimize Images to Boost Website Performance

Large images slow down loading speed, affecting both user experience and SEO.

  • Use image compression tools like TinyPNG, ShortPixel, or ImageOptim to boost website performance.
  • Convert images to WebP format for smaller file sizes and faster loading.
  • Implement lazy loading to ensure images load only when needed.

Result: Boost website performance with faster load times, improved SEO, and a seamless user experience.

2. Minimize HTTP Requests to Boost Website Performance

Each element on a page—images, scripts, and stylesheets—requires an HTTP request. More requests slow down your site.

  • Combine CSS and JavaScript files to reduce multiple requests.
  • Use CSS sprites for icons instead of separate images.
  • Remove unnecessary plugins and scripts to minimize excessive requests.

Result: A lightweight website with fewer requests for faster loading speeds, helping to boost website performance.

3. Enable Browser Caching for Faster Website Performance

Browser caching stores static files on a visitor’s device, reducing load times for returning users.

  • Enable caching via .htaccess or use caching plugins like WP Rocket or W3 Total Cache (for WordPress).
  • Set expiration dates for cacheable resources to minimize repeated requests.

Result: Returning visitors experience faster load times, significantly helping to boost website performance.

4. Implement a Content Delivery Network (CDN) to Boost Website Performance

A CDN (Content Delivery Network) stores website content across multiple global servers, improving load speed worldwide.

Use popular CDN services like Cloudflare, Amazon CloudFront, or BunnyCDN to distribute static files.
Ensure all static files (CSS, JavaScript, images) are served via CDN for better speed and security.

Result: Boost website performance across different locations, ensuring a better user experience and faster access.

5. Minify and Compress CSS, JavaScript & HTML

Minimizing code reduces file size and improves load speed, directly helping to boost website performance.

  • Use tools like UglifyJS, CSSNano, or MinifyHTML for file compression.
  • Enable Gzip compression to reduce file size and increase page speed.

Result: Faster loading speeds and an enhanced SEO score, ensuring a boost in website performance.

6. Choose High-Performance Web Hosting for Faster Website Performance

Your web hosting provider significantly affects speed, uptime, and reliability.

  • Avoid shared hosting for high-traffic sites—opt for VPS or dedicated hosting.
  • Choose LiteSpeed or NVMe SSD servers for better processing speed.
  • Monitor your hosting performance with tools like GTmetrix and Pingdom.

Result: A faster website experience, reduced downtime, and an effective way to boost website performance.

7. Use Asynchronous and Deferred Loading for JavaScript

JavaScript files can block page rendering, slowing down your site.

  • Add the async or defer attribute to JavaScript files to prioritize content loading.
  • Minimize render-blocking scripts in the <head> section.

Result: Boost website performance by allowing content to load quickly before scripts execute.

8. Optimize Your Database to Boost Website Performance

A cluttered database slows down query execution and page load times.

  • Remove old post revisions, spam comments, and unnecessary data.
  • Use plugins like WP-Optimize or LiteSpeed Cache for automatic database cleanup.

Result: A lightweight and fast database, helping to boost website performance.

9. Enable Gzip Compression for Smaller File Sizes

Gzip compression reduces the size of website files, making them load faster.

  • Enable Gzip compression via .htaccess or cPanel settings.
  • Use Brotli compression for even better performance on modern browsers.

Result: Boost website performance by reducing bandwidth usage and improving website speed.

10. Regularly Monitor and Test Website Performance

Website optimization is an ongoing process—regular testing ensures your site stays fast and efficient.

  • Use tools like Google PageSpeed Insights, GTmetrix, and Pingdom for performance analysis.
  • Fix issues like render-blocking resources, unused CSS/JS, and slow server response times.

Result: Continuous improvements to boost website performance and enhance SEO rankings.
